What is Offset Shooting?

Before we dive into the offset shooting update, let's ensure we're all on the same page. Offset shooting, also known as back-button focusing, is a technique where you separate the focusing process from the shutter button. Instead, you use a dedicated AF-ON (Auto Focus On) button on your camera to control the focusing process. This might sound complex, but trust us, once you get the hang of it, it's a game-changer!

Why Offset Shooting?

You might be wondering, "Why should I bother with offset shooting? My current setup works just fine." Well, offset shooting offers several benefits:

- Better Control: With offset shooting, you have complete control over when and what your camera focuses on. This is particularly useful in action photography or when shooting moving subjects. - Faster Focusing: By using a dedicated AF-ON button, your camera can focus continuously, even when your finger is off the shutter button. This means faster and more accurate focusing. - Reduced Camera Shake: Since your finger isn't on the shutter button until you're ready to take the shot, you reduce the risk of camera shake, leading to sharper images.

3. Customizing Your Camera**

In the offset shooting update, we're encouraging you to explore your camera's customization options. Many cameras allow you to reprogram buttons, making it easier to implement offset shooting. For example, you could program your camera to use the AE-L/AF-L button as an AF-ON button, making offset shooting even more accessible.
